当前位置: 首页 > article >正文

【Mac】卸载JAVA、jdk

1. 通过终端执行 /usr/libexec/java_home -V 查找jdk的版本和位置,这里找到jdk文件的名字(我是jdk-23.jdk 第4步会用到)

yyz@ccnn-mac ~ % /usr/libexec/java_home -V
Matching Java Virtual Machines (1):
    23.0.1 (arm64) "Oracle Corporation" - "Java SE 23.0.1" /Library/Java/JavaVirtualMachines/jdk-23.jdk/Contents/Home
/Library/Java/JavaVirtualMachines/jdk-23.jdk/Contents/Home

2. 依次执行以下:

sudo rm -fr /Library/Internet\ Plug-Ins/JavaAppletPlugin.plugin
sudo rm -fr /Library/PreferencesPanes/JavaControlPanel.prefPane
sudo rm -fr ~/Library/Application\ Support/Oracle/Java

3. 执行 java -version 检查是否卸载成功(我是没成功)

4. 执行 sudo rm -rf /Library/Java/JavaVirtualMachines/jdk-23.jdk  红色部分是需要替换成第一步骤查到的jdk

5. 执行 java -version 检查是否卸载成功(成功如下)

yyz@ccnn-mac ~ % java -version                                           
The operation couldn’t be completed. Unable to locate a Java Runtime.
Please visit http://www.java.com for information on installing Java.

可以重新选择java版本安装啦


http://www.kler.cn/a/399942.html

相关文章:

  • springboot如何获取控制层get和Post入参
  • SpringSecurity+jwt+captcha登录认证授权总结
  • 记录配置ubuntu18.04下运行ORBSLAM3的ros接口的过程及执行单目imu模式遇到的问题(详细说明防止忘记)
  • 抽象java入门1.5.3.1——类的进阶
  • Javascript高级—函数柯西化
  • git push时报错! [rejected] master -> master (fetch first)error: ...
  • Day02_AJAX综合案例 (黑马笔记)
  • 在 CentOS 7 上安装 MinIO 的步骤
  • 【爬虫实战】抓取某站评论
  • 【论文笔记】SCOPE: Sign Language Contextual Processing with Embedding from LLMs
  • 代码随想录第三十四天
  • 输出比较简介
  • 来LeetCode练下思维吧
  • uniapp微信小程序转发跳转指定页面
  • git环境开发问题-处理
  • 【Oracle实战】文章导读
  • go的接口详解
  • C++小白实习日记——Day 2 TSCNS怎么读取当前时间
  • css3的新特性有哪些?
  • 深度神经网络 FPGA 设计与现状
  • PCL点云开发-解决在Qt中嵌入点云窗口出现的一闪而过的黑窗口
  • 2024RISC-V中国峰会 演讲幻灯片和视频回放公开
  • 跨平台编译Go程序:GOOS和GOARCH环境变量的使用
  • 儿童玩具常用的语音ic芯片类别?
  • DNS原理详解,DNS解析过程
  • Python函数——函数的传入参数